About the role

The primary purpose of this role is to participate in the SAMpeople Payroll Academy, a structured, high-touch training centre operating out of our Wakefield office. This entry-level scheme is specifically designed to transform ambitious school leavers or university graduates into fully self-sufficient corporate payroll professionals.

By mastering internal software, compliance frameworks, and administrative workflows from the ground up, you will progressively take ownership of baseline data tasks, directly reducing the operational burden on our core delivery teams while launching a long-term career path. Crucially, this role leverages an intensive in-person team environment to foster rapid development, casual peer learning, and strong professional camaraderie.

Core responsibilities

  • Learning and Operational Development
    • Actively engage in intensive, systems-based onboarding covering internal payroll applications, data compliance rules, Education sector specific and standard HMRC guidelines.
    • Adopt a highly coachable mindset, absorbing constructive feedback from the Team Leader and applying it to improve operational data input accuracy.
  • Data Administration & Verification
    • Execute high-volume, baseline administrative inputs, including entering employee variables, processing timesheets, and updating internal documentation.
    • Methodically cross-reference new starter and leaver information, actively flagging system anomalies, data gaps, or formatting errors before processing runs.
  • Monitored Portfolio Ownership
    • Assume progressive, monitored autonomy over a small, predictable set of portfolios as training advances.
    • Ensure all end-to-end processing is fully prepared on time and routed directly to the Team Leader for a 100% quality and compliance audit before final submission.
  • Office Pod Collaboration
    • Actively participate in daily in-person team stand-ups, workflow brainstorming sessions, and shared problem-solving within the Wakefield pod.
    • Contribute to a vibrant, communicative office culture, actively collaborating with peers to eliminate professional isolation and optimize overall pod efficiency.

About us

At Arbor, we’re on a mission to transform the way schools work for the better.

Central to this mission is equipping Schools with the technology and support to address any challenges they may face, so expanding our product suite and enhancing our customer offering has become an essential priority.

One of these many products is SAMpeople, a cloud based software platform for schools to give them a one-stop shop for their people management.

SAMpeople are Education people specialists; we have a team of leaders who have all worked in education for many years and understand the business challenges that schools and MATs have to deal with day in and day out.

At the heart of our brand is a recognition that the challenges schools face today aren’t just about efficiency, outputs and productivity - but about creating happier working lives for the people who drive education everyday: the staff. We want to make schools more joyful places to work, as well as learn.
